How the Treatment Works

A Hydrafacial is a sequence of special treatments to rejuvenate the skin. The skin is initially washed to remove dirt and oil. Peeling of dead skin cells is then done by soft exfoliation. A light chemical peel is then applied to exfoliate and prepare it for further treatment. The last process is to fill the skin with antioxidants, peptides, and hyaluronic acid. Each step is designed to solve a specific problem, which is why this treatment is considered effective for various skin types.

The process of exfoliation, to the curious, is known as vacuum suction, which not only removes the debris but also promotes blood flow. This makes the skin look brighter and more vitalized. The deep penetration of nutrients from serum infusion promotes the skin’s natural healing. After one session, many clients report an instant glow and a smoother texture.

Why It Stands Out from Other Treatments

A Hydrafacial is not a facial or a chemical peel, but a combination of different processes. It offers the peeling of a peel, the extraction of a deep cleansing, and the nourishment of hydrating serums in a single product. It is surprising to many people that it is so soft yet effective, leaving the skin refreshed without any redness or sensitivity. This treatment offers a compromise for anyone who has had difficulty finding a facial that does not irritate their skin.
